What is the use of filter in computer?

A filter is a computer program or subroutine to process a stream, producing another stream. While a single filter can be used individually, they are frequently strung together to form a pipeline.

What is the effect of smooth graphic filter in openoffice writer?

Applying filters

Name Effect
Smooth Softens the contrast of an image.
Sharpen Increases the contrast of an image.
Remove noise Removes single pixels from an image.
Solarization Mimics the effects of too much light in a picture. A further dialog opens to adjust the parameters.

Which graphic filter effect should he choose to increase the contrast of the image?

Smooth- reduces the contrast between neighboring pixels and produces a slight lack of sharpness. If you use the filter several times in a row, the effect will be strengthened. Sharpen increases the contrast between neighboring pixels, emphasizing the brightness difference.

What is Gaussian blur used for?

The Gaussian blur is a way to apply a low-pass filter in skimage. It is often used to remove Gaussian (i. e., random) noise from the image.

How do I get rid of Gaussian blur lines?

In order to remove the Gaussian Blur effect limitations go to the Effect > Document Raster Effects Settings… and increase the value in a numeric field “Add: ___ Around Object”. It was found by experiment that the new value must be a triple of blur radius, i.e. 50px * 3 = 150px.

What is the difference between Gaussian blur and lens blur?

”Lens Blur” creates bokeh effect without losing the object outlines completely. Glowing lights are expressed as round bokeh effect, so you can still recognize the objects and scenery. ”Lens Blur” processing is heavier than “Gaussian Blur”, however it creates a dramatic and beautiful background effect.

Is Gaussian blur reversible?

In general, the process of reversing Gaussian blur is unstable, and cannot be represented as a convolution filter in the spatial domain.

Can blur be undone?

If something in motion in a film or video is blurred, it can be possible to undo the blurring by integrating the blurred area over time. For this reason, simply blocking out something to be hidden in a moving picture is safer than blurring.

Can blur effect be undone?

A blur can be reversed if the method of the blur can be determined and if the blur is simple enough. Because then you sort of run the blur in reverse to sharpen it again. One thing that can stop this is if the blur is not uniform.

Can you reverse blur?

It’s not possible to completely reverse the blurring, since it is lossy, but a lot of information can be restored (also see here (PDF)). A motion blurred photo will be easier to restore than something that’s simply out of focus, though both can be restored to a degree.
